| This invention relates to a disinfectant soap for sterilizing and washing purposes. In the prior art, organic halogen compounds, organic sulfur compounds and the compounds of undecenoic acid series are used as the germicides added to disinfectant soaps. The above compounds, however, cannot effectively kill the hepatitis virus. According to the present invention, the composition of the disinfectant soap includes pentanedialdhyde as the bactericide which can effectively kill the hepatitis virus in the process of washing and sterilizing to prevent the infection of hepatitis. | |||
